Raising awareness of axial SpA across primary care

Working with the NASS Champions in Primary Care we have developed some core resources that can be used in any presentation to primary care to increase the awareness and knowledge of axial SpA as a condition and raise the clinical suspicion during consultations.

This presentation is designed for an audience of primary care HCPs and contains information on NASS, what axial SpA is and the key signs and symptoms, what the act on axial SpA campaign is, what we are doing in primary care and where to find useful resources.
